Ticket #4412 — FeedCheck vault locked. The PodLint validator at Harrowgate Audio can't pull signing creds for the RSS schema bundle; vault auto-locked after three failed unlocks during last night's rotation. Validator jobs are queued, nothing failing publicly yet, but premium feed checks stall in ~2 hours. Owner (Mirela) is offline until Thursday. Support: unlock via the standby credential path, then re-run the validator smoke suite. Use the recovery passphrase below to open the vault.

strongbox words: ralath-julox-fenmir

Handover for tonight: the Quillfeather autocomplete index on the Brimvale cluster is still rebuilding slowly after yesterday's schema change. Latency on prefix queries is around 900ms, up from 40ms. Rina bumped the shard count but hasn't restarted the indexer yet. If it degrades further, restart indexer-2 first. The current settings are as follows.

deployment values, yagef-yawip:
ELIOX_PIN=5303
ELIOX_METRICS_HOST=metrics.eliox.paliqworks.corp
ELIOX_LOG_LEVEL=error
ELIOX_TENANT=praiel

# Locale settings for the Thimbleton dashboard.
# Date formats are driven by LOCALE_PACK below; support agents should
# never hardcode formats in replies — the pack handles day/month order,
# separators, and era rules per region. If a customer reports wrong
# dates, check the pack version first, not the renderer. The pack
# registry requires authentication. Add the registry access secret
# on the line directly below this comment.

secret setting of tadup-fafof: COURIER_KEY13=e04295166840c